What Works in Residential Child Care

A review of research evidence and the practical considerations

Roger Bullock, Roger Clough, Adrian Ward, et al.

This book reviews research evidence, drawing on a study of residential services in Wales and a literature review of US and UK findings, and identifies the significant elements that will lead to a successful strategy for residential child care across the UK.
